2015年2月3日
摘要: puppet实现主从部署各种软件实战参考模型 实验要求: 1.我将准备三个节点 node2 , node3 , node4 2.我们想让节点node3部署ntp,nginx ;节点node4部署ntp,memcached PS:这三个节点必须要能相互解析,并且时间要同步, 还要相互之间通信无需输入密码 上面条件准备好以后,接下就是安装 puppet的服务端/客户端节点(... 阅读全文
posted @ 2015-02-03 20:59 明远子 阅读(400) 评论(0) 推荐(0) 编辑
摘要: 分布式文件系统的实现 1 配置数据库节点node5(172.16.21.5) Mysql的cmake编译与安装,详细步步骤参照我的"Mysql的cmake编译与安装博文" [root@node5 ~]# mysql MariaDB [(none)]> create database mogilefs; Query OK, 1 row affected (0.02 sec) MariaD... 阅读全文
posted @ 2015-02-03 20:56 明远子 阅读(747) 评论(0) 推荐(0) 编辑
摘要: 3 ameoba安装配置 3.1 安装配置JDK [root@stu15 ~]# rpm -ivh jdk-7u67-linux-x64.rpm [root@stu15 ~]# cd /usr/java/ 修改环境变量 [root@stu15 ~]# vim /etc/profile.d/java.sh [root@stu15 ~]# cat /etc/profile.d/ja... 阅读全文
posted @ 2015-02-03 20:54 明远子 阅读(835) 评论(0) 推荐(0) 编辑
摘要: Mysql的ssl主从复制+半同步主从复制 准备工作 1、主从服务器时间同步 [root@localhost ~]# crontab -e */30 * * * * /usr/sbin/ntpdate 172.16.0.1 &>/dev/null MariaDB(10以上版本)的编译安装 部署配置 2、mysql说明 (1) 主服务器 hostname:master IP:1... 阅读全文
posted @ 2015-02-03 20:52 明远子 阅读(429) 评论(0) 推荐(0) 编辑
摘要: Mysql 复制工具 1.percona-toolkit简介 percona-toolkit是一组高级命令行工具的集合,用来执行各种通过手工执行非常复杂和麻烦的mysql和系统任务,这些任务包括: 检查master和slave数据的一致性 有效地对记录进行归档 查找重复的索引 对服务器信息进行汇总 分析来自日志和tcpdump的查询 当系统出问题的时候收集重要的系统信息 percona-toolk... 阅读全文
posted @ 2015-02-03 20:50 明远子 阅读(442) 评论(0) 推荐(0) 编辑
摘要: MariaDB(mysql)之主主复制 一、主主复制说明 MySQL主主复制结构区别于主从复制结构。在主主复制结构中,两台服务器的任何一台上面的数据库存发生了改变都会同步到另一台服务器上,这样两台服务器互为主从,并且都能向外提供服务。 这就比使用主从复制具有更好的性能。 二、关于主主复制过程中server-id的说明 因为主主复制架构中是两台服务器互为主从,所以两台服... 阅读全文
posted @ 2015-02-03 20:48 明远子 阅读(1553) 评论(0) 推荐(0) 编辑
摘要: MariaDB之基于Percona Xtrabackup备份大数据库[完整备份与增量备份] 1.Xtrabackup的安装 percona-xtrabackup-2.2.3-4982.el6.x86_64.rpm lftp 172.16.0.1:/pub/Sources/6.x86_64/Percona> get percona-xtrabackup-2.2.3-4982.el6.x86_... 阅读全文
posted @ 2015-02-03 20:46 明远子 阅读(567) 评论(0) 推荐(0) 编辑
摘要: Mysql的cmake编译与安装 实验准备环境: 我的操作系统是centos6.6 编译安装MariaDB之前,我们需要准备一些需要的环境 1.开发包组套件 [root@node19 ~]# yum -y groupinstall "Development Tools" "Server Platform Development" 2. 安装上这个跨平台的构建工具------cmake [r... 阅读全文
posted @ 2015-02-03 20:45 明远子 阅读(1209) 评论(0) 推荐(0) 编辑
摘要: tomcat集群 httpd负载均衡 httpd -M 确保有proxy_balancer_modeule模块 编辑httpd.conf 注释DocumentRoot 编辑conf.d/mod_httpd.conf 定义虚拟主机 两种方式都能实现负载均衡: 基于mod_proxy模块实现负载均衡 基于mod_jk模块实现负载均衡 下面我们就来分别演示一下, 1.基于mod_proxy实现负... 阅读全文
posted @ 2015-02-03 20:43 明远子 阅读(214) 评论(0) 推荐(0) 编辑
摘要: 安装JDK [root@stu21 ~]# lftp 172.16.0.1 lftp 172.16.0.1:~> cd pub cd ok, cwd=/pub lftp 172.16.0.1:/pub> cd Sources/6.x86_64/jdk/ lftp 172.16.0.1:/pub/Sources/6.x86_64/jdk> get jdk-... 阅读全文
posted @ 2015-02-03 20:41 明远子 阅读(337) 评论(0) 推荐(0) 编辑
摘要: 前期准备: 同步时间 (两个节点) 节点一(172.16.21.6) [root@stu21 heartbeat2]# ntpdate 172.16.0.1 31 Dec 20:59:25 ntpdate[6950]: adjust time server 172.16.0.1 offset 0.379319 sec [root@stu21 heartbeat2]# 最好几分钟同步一下 ... 阅读全文
posted @ 2015-02-03 20:38 明远子 阅读(2270) 评论(0) 推荐(0) 编辑
摘要: Nginx +keepalived 配置高可用的Nginx 准备环境: 节点node17,node18 lftp 172.16.0.1:/pub/Sources/6.x86_64/nginx [root@node17 ~]# rpm -ivh nginx-1.6.2-1.el6.ngx.x86_64.rpm [root@node17 ~]# scp -rp nginx-1.6.... 阅读全文
posted @ 2015-02-03 20:34 明远子 阅读(818) 评论(0) 推荐(0) 编辑
摘要: 一.防火墙是什么? 防火墙分为网络防火墙和应用层防火墙 网络防火墙 网络防火墙就是一个位于计算机和它所连接的网络之间的防火墙。 2.应用层防火墙 应用层防火墙是在 TCP/IP 堆栈的"应用层"上运作,应用层防火墙可以拦截进出某应用程序的所有封包,并且封锁其他的封包(通常是直接将封包丢弃)。 总之应用层防火墙的算法会更复杂,过虑更为严格,所以在部署防火墙的时候,要把应用层防火墙... 阅读全文
posted @ 2015-02-03 20:31 明远子 阅读(254) 评论(0) 推荐(0) 编辑
摘要: 编译安装HTTPD 2.4.9版本 服务脚本:/etc/rc.d/init.d/httpd 脚本配置文件路径:/etc/sysconfig/httpd 运行目录:/etc/httpd 配置文件: 主配置:/etc/httpd/conf/httpd.conf 扩展配置:/etc/httpd/conf.d/*.conf ... 阅读全文
posted @ 2015-02-03 20:30 明远子 阅读(207) 评论(0) 推荐(0) 编辑
摘要: Apache+lvs高可用+keepalive(主从+双主模型) keepalive实验准备环境: httpd-2.2.15-39.el6.centos.x86_64 keepalived-1.2.13-1.el6.x86_64.rpm 实验拓扑图: LVS+Keepalived 实现高可用的前端负载均衡器 node15: 1.安装htt... 阅读全文
posted @ 2015-02-03 20:28 明远子 阅读(494) 评论(0) 推荐(0) 编辑
摘要: heartbeat 监听在udp的694的端口 LRM:本地资源管理器 CRM:资源管理器 RA:资源代理(脚本) heartbeat legacy : heartbeat 传统类型的资源代理,通常位于/etc/ha.d/haresources.d/目录下; LSB:/etc/rc.d/init.d/*{start|stop|status|restart} 目录下的... 阅读全文
posted @ 2015-02-03 20:23 明远子 阅读(274) 评论(0) 推荐(0) 编辑
摘要: corosync+pacemaker实现高可用(HA)集群(一) 重要概念 在准备部署HA集群前,需要对其涉及的大量的概念有一个初步的了解,这样在实际部署配置时,才不至于不知所云 资源、服务与主机(又称节点)的关系: 资源包括vip,httpd,filesystem等; 可整合多个资源形成一个服务; 服务必运行在某个主机上,主机上也可不运行服务(此为空闲主机); 服务里的所有资源应... 阅读全文
posted @ 2015-02-03 20:21 明远子 阅读(1809) 评论(0) 推荐(0) 编辑
摘要: 为了使虚拟机时间同步,可以它可以使计算机对其服务器或时钟源(如石英钟,GPS等等)做同步化,它可以提供高精准度的时间校正(LAN上与标准间差小于1毫秒,WAN上几十毫秒),且可介由加密确认的方式来防止恶毒的协议攻击。 我们可以以内网时间为准或是外网时间为准 具体ntp服务的配置如下: 安装ntp: [root@node1~]#yum-yinstallntp 对ntp的配置进行... 阅读全文
posted @ 2015-02-03 20:19 明远子 阅读(384) 评论(0) 推荐(0) 编辑
摘要: 私人定制自己的linux小系统 一、前言 linux操作系统至1991.10.5号诞生以来,就源其开源性和自由性得到了很多技术大牛的青睐,每个linux爱好者都为其贡献了自己的一份力,不管是在linux内核还是开源软件等方面,都为我们后来人提供了一个良好的学习和研究环境。做为一个linuxer,感谢各位前辈们为我们提供一个自由的空间,让我们也能够在学习的同时去研究linux。 ... 阅读全文
posted @ 2015-02-03 20:12 明远子 阅读(4542) 评论(0) 推荐(0) 编辑